Gov. Ron DeSantis held a news conference in Doral Thursday to announce that he would allow both Miami-Dade and Broward counties to enter phase one of his plan to reopen Florida. “Today we take another important step for a very important part of the state of Florida, some of our absolute best economic engines are in communities throughout South Florida… I have signed an executive order that grants the request for both Miami-Dade and Broward to move them into phase one of the reopening of Florida,” DeSantis said.
On May 3, the governor said that all Florida counties could enter phase one of reopening the following day except for Miami-Dade, Broward and Palm Beach counties. CLICK HERE FOR GOV.
